Moments Worth Listening For
The dizzying layering of vocal lines on First Polyphony that creates a choir out of a single person.
The way the voice mimics the breathy timbre of a flute during Shakuhachi Song.
The sudden, sharp percussive vocal pops that punctuate the otherwise fluid Narcissa Solis.
